Output 24860d7ccdf14fc7909bcb28988fa942b919f5749c15054f97c8868c87a50d58:30

value
13058150
script pubkey
OP_0 OP_PUSHBYTES_20 82e9a34a33144f81ca1dd35babc16e3e5a12eee7
address
ltc1qst56xj3nz38crjsa6dd6hstw8edp9mh82c7cft
transaction
24860d7ccdf14fc7909bcb28988fa942b919f5749c15054f97c8868c87a50d58
spent
true